Grumpy Groundhog
Registered by
Christian Reis
GrumpyGroundhog is a process to produce an "Ubuntu-derived" distribution containing a crack-of-the-day set of packages. This distribution will never actually be released; instead it will be in a state of perpetual development, representing the very cutting edge of upstream and distro packaging.
